Abstract

The invention relates to a gate assembly for a waterway closure, comprising at least one gate leaf (1) which can be pivoted about a gate leaf pivot axis (8) defined by a step bearing and a neck bearing and which has at least one gate-side hollow quoin which is arranged adjacently to the pivot axis (8). The gate assembly additionally comprises a solid component which can be arranged on a solid structure (5) in the region of a gate receiving area and which comprises at least one solid structure-side hollow quoin. The gate-side hollow quoin can be brought into contact with the corresponding solid structure-side hollow quoin, thereby forming a contact surface (19), upon a closing movement of the gate leaf (1). The gate assembly comprises at least one support pair that is arranged in the region of the pivot axis (8) and consists of a support roller (12) and a rolling surface (13), with which the support roller (12) can be brought into contact or on which the support roller can roll during a pivot movement of the gate leaf (1) into the closed position such that a closing movement component (26) running perpendicularly to the contact surface (19) can be reduced to null as the hollow quoins (10) begin to be contacted.

Abstract

The invention relates to an engine assembly (1), which can be at least partially immersed in a body of water. The engine assembly (1) comprises a housing for an underwater module (6) of the engine assembly. Disposed in the region of the housing is a hollow cell (7), which is at least partially open in a lower region (8), whereas the lateral and upper regions of the hollow cell (7) are hermetically sealed, or can be hermetically sealed, and wherein the underwater module (6) can be disposed in the hollow cell (7). A largely dry running of the underwater module (6) is thus made possible. The underwater module (6) can be monitored during operation. Maintenance or repair work can be carried out on the underwater module (6) in dry conditions, without having to remove the engine assembly (1) from the body of water to do so.
